Course: A
picturesque climb over Pinnacle Mountain followed by an out-and-back along the
shore of Lake Maumelle. Course includes six miles of asphalt and the remainder
on scenic, rocky, single-track trail. Pinnacle Mountain trails will be utilized on the “out” portion only.
Several highway crossings will be involved. There will be no traffic
control. Please be responsible and be careful!
Trail: The Ouachita Trail is a single track foot path on which no bikes or
motorized vehicles are allowed. The trail is permanently marked with blue
blazes. Turns are marked with two blue blazes. Additional markers (blue ribbons)
will be out.

Cut-off
Times: There
is a 13-hour time limit for both races.
Runners registered in the 50 Mile have the option to change to the 50Km
during the race. To continue in the
50 Mile race, a runner must exit the Northshore aid station by 10:15 AM
(out-bound) and 3:30 PM (returning), and the Hwy 10 Turnaround aid station by
12:50 PM. These cut-off times will
be strictly enforced.

Maumelle Park is a Corps of Engineer park on the bank of the Arkansas River. Tent camping and RV spaces are available for a fee.
All spaces have water and electricity, and up to two tents are allowed per space. Campsite reservations may be made by visiting www.recreation.gov or calling 1-877-444-6777.
PLEASE NOTE: No camping is allowed at Pavilion #8.
